Abstract

The utility model discloses a precise dispensing device for electronic product sealing, which relates to the technical field of electronic product sealing and comprises a machine body, a workpiece table is arranged in the machine body, a first upright post and a second upright post are respectively arranged on two sides of the top end of the workpiece table, and a first transmission mechanism for adjusting in the horizontal direction is arranged at the top end of the first upright post; a guide rail is arranged at the top end of the second stand column, the guide rail is movably sleeved with a sliding block, a loading plate is connected between the sliding block and the first transmission mechanism, and a second transmission mechanism used for adjusting in the horizontal direction is arranged on one side of the loading plate. The glue dispensing device has the beneficial effects that the position of the glue dispensing head can be accurately adjusted in two horizontal directions through the first transmission mechanism and the second transmission mechanism, accurate positioning of the glue dispensing head in a three-dimensional space is achieved in cooperation with the telescopic air cylinder, glue can be accurately dispensed at a sealing gap of an electronic product, and the problem that it is difficult to accurately seal the gap through traditional glue dispensing is solved.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of electronic product sealing technology, specifically to a precision dispensing device for sealing electronic products. Background Technology

[0002] In the manufacturing process of electronic products, in order to ensure the airtightness, water resistance and other properties of the products, it is necessary to seal the gaps of the products with adhesive.

[0003] Traditional dispensing methods often suffer from low precision, making it difficult to accurately control the amount and location of adhesive, resulting in poor sealing and impacting the quality and lifespan of electronic products. Specifically, in the production of some small electronic products, the gaps are very narrow, and traditional dispensing methods cannot accurately fill these gaps, easily leading to issues such as adhesive leakage, excessive or insufficient application, which in turn affects the product's waterproof and dustproof performance, reducing its reliability. [0027] According to an embodiment of the present invention, a precision dispensing device for sealing electronic products is provided.

[0028] like Figures 1-3As shown, a precision dispensing device for sealing electronic products includes: a body 1, a workpiece stage 2 inside the body 1, a first column 3 and a second column 4 respectively on the top two sides of the workpiece stage 2, a first transmission mechanism 5 for horizontal adjustment at the top of the first column 3, a guide rail 6 at the top of the second column 4, a slider 7 movably sleeved on the guide rail 6, a loading plate 8 connected between the slider 7 and the first transmission mechanism 5, a second transmission mechanism 9 for horizontal adjustment on one side of the loading plate 8, a telescopic cylinder 10 connected to the second transmission mechanism 9, a bearing plate 11 fixedly connected to the output end of the telescopic cylinder 10, a metering pump 12 and a dispensing head 13 on the bearing plate 11, and a glue storage box 14 on one side of the workpiece stage 2, the metering pump 12 being connected to the glue storage box 14 and the dispensing head 13 respectively through a conduit.

[0029] The first transmission mechanism 5 includes: a first protective frame 51 fixedly installed at the top of the first column 3; a first threaded rod 52 horizontally installed inside the first protective frame 51; a first threaded block 53 movably sleeved on the first threaded rod 52; the top of the first threaded block 53 fixedly connected to the loading plate 8; and a first drive motor 54 connected to the end of the first threaded block 53; and the first drive motor 54 fixedly installed on one side of the first protective frame 51.

[0030] In this technical solution, when the first drive motor 54 starts, it drives the first threaded rod 52 to rotate, causing the first threaded block 53 to move horizontally on the first threaded rod 52, thereby realizing the horizontal position adjustment of the loading plate 8.

[0031] The second transmission mechanism 9 includes: a second protective frame 91 fixedly disposed on one side of the loading plate 8; a second threaded rod 92 horizontally disposed inside the second protective frame 91; a second threaded block 93 movably sleeved on the second threaded rod 92; one side of the second threaded block 93 fixedly connected to the telescopic cylinder 10; and a second drive motor 94 connected to the end of the second threaded rod 92; the second drive motor 94 fixedly mounted on one side of the second protective frame 91.

[0032] In this technical solution, when the second drive motor 94 is working, it drives the second threaded rod 92 to rotate, which in turn drives the second threaded block 93 to move horizontally on the second threaded rod 92, thereby adjusting the horizontal position of the telescopic cylinder 10, the bearing plate 11, the metering pump 12 and the dispensing head 13.

[0033] In addition, a pressure sensor 15 is also installed inside the dispensing head 13. The machine body 1 is also equipped with a controller, which is electrically connected to the telescopic cylinder 10, the first drive motor 54, the second drive motor 94, the pressure sensor 15 and the metering pump 12 via wires.

[0034] Specifically, the dispensing head 13 is also equipped with a pressure sensor 15 to monitor the pressure of the adhesive during dispensing in real time, so as to accurately control the amount of adhesive. At the same time, the controller can control the various components to work together according to the preset program or the operator's instructions to achieve precise dispensing.

[0035] In addition, a clamp 16 is provided at the top of the workpiece table 2, which is adapted to the dispensing head 13. An operation window 17 is provided on the side of the machine body 1 that is adapted to the clamp 16.

[0036] In this technical solution, the clamp 16 is adapted to the dispensing head 13 to fix the electronic product and ensure the product's stable position during the dispensing process. An operation window 17 is provided on one side of the machine body 1 that adapts to the clamp 16, facilitating the placement and removal of the electronic product by the operator, as well as observation of the dispensing process.

[0037] Using the above technical solution, specifically, during implementation, the electronic product to be glued is placed on the fixture 16 of the workpiece stage 2 to ensure the product is firmly fixed. An appropriate amount of glue is added to the glue storage box 14. Various glue dispensing parameters, such as dispensing position, glue volume, and dispensing speed, are set via the controller. The first drive motor 54 is started. According to the preset dispensing position, the first drive motor 54 drives the first threaded rod 52 to rotate, causing the first threaded block 53 to move, thereby adjusting the horizontal position of the loading plate 8 and moving the dispensing head 13 to approximately above the dispensing area of ​​the product. Next, the second drive motor 94 is started. The second drive motor 94 drives the second threaded rod 92 to rotate, causing the second threaded block 93 to move, further precisely adjusting the horizontal position of the dispensing head 13 so that it is aligned with the sealing gap of the product. The telescopic cylinder 10 is activated, causing the dispensing head 13 to descend to the appropriate dispensing height. The controller controls the metering pump 12 to operate, delivering the glue in the glue storage box 14 to the dispensing head 13 through a conduit, and the dispensing head 13 begins dispensing. During the dispensing process, pressure sensor 15 monitors the adhesive pressure in real time and transmits the data to the controller. The controller adjusts the operating status of metering pump 12 based on the pressure data to ensure stable adhesive dispensing. After dispensing is complete, telescopic cylinder 10 lifts dispensing head 13, removing it from the product surface. The operator then removes the dispensed product through operating window 17 for further processing.
